Description & Details

Step into a home filled with decades of collecting, creating, and Kansas-rooted charm. It’s one of those sales where every corner has a story waiting to be discovered and will he worth the drive.

If you love vintage kitchen treasures, you’ll feel right at home. Shelves are lined with classic Tupperware, Pyrex, CorningWare, and Lusterware, along with boxed small appliances, well-loved pots and pans, pitchers, and nostalgic stove burner covers. There’s also an incredible collection of vintage cookbooks, cookie jars, canning supplies, and even those charming step stools that feel straight out of grandma’s kitchen.

Collectors, bring your curiosity. You’ll find a wide assortment of vintage and antique china & glass, including pieces from Homer Laughlin and Fenton, along with beautiful MCM glass, ash trays, tables, lamps, curtains and entertaining items. There is a great collection of antique & vintage glass globe for lights in many colors and styles to choose from.

There is an abundance of advertising items, and memorabilia from Kansas towns as well as those coveted big name companies like John Deere and Coca Cola. You will find old scroll maps from many Kansas towns plus books celebrating many Kansas towns history and heritage.

Furniture and home pieces are tucked throughout the house, including wood secretary/library bookcases, rocking chairs, benches, nightstands, bed frames, lamps, and more. There is even some vintage metal rockers waiting for their new home on a front porch.

One of the standout collections? Nearly 1,000 belt buckles. From Hesston rodeo to cowboy, Native American, precious stone, fireman, and local Kansas towns as well as COOP, local business, farming, trade smiths, Americana and many states for those collectors. Alongside that, you’ll find leather belts, leatherworking tools, and accessories. Also send any clown collectors this way because there is a like long collection up for grabs.

For makers and crafters, this sale is a goldmine. A Singer sewing machine with accessories, large spools of thread, yarn, and an extensive collection of vintage sewing, crochet, and iron-on pattern pattern books are all ready for their next chapter. Add in linens galore—vintage towels, new handmade kitchen towel sets, crochet and knitted pieces, rugs, and more—and it’s easy to get lost in the possibilities.

The fun doesn’t stop inside. The barn is packed with old doors, hardware, wood, tin, plumbing and electrical items—perfect for projects or repurposing. Outside, you’ll find a newer Craftsman riding mower, yard tools, utility wagons, lawn furniture, iron benches, planters, garden décor and much more.

There’s also a wide variety of clothing, including vintage western wear, coveralls, jackets, women’s clothing, shoes, purses, coats, and hats.

And just when you think you’ve seen it all… there are books (lots of them), records, CDs, cassettes, DVD’s, VHS, vintage games & card set, complete toolboxes on wheels, carry a long tool boxes, power tools, and hand tools—vintage and antique included. There is enough to keep you exploring for hours and to much to mention.
